ALCS Board elections 2021

This year, three positions are available on the ALCS Board of Directors.

Nominations for Board members will open on 6 September 2021. Both the nominations and the following election will be run by Civica Election Services (CES), so all communications will come from them.

About the posts

With two posts for audiovisual writers and one general post available in this year’s election, we want to make sure that the best qualified candidates are nominated. All applicants will need to provide the details of four other ALCS members who will nominate and support them in their application to stand.

Being an ALCS Director carries with it legal, financial and ethical responsibilities including, importantly, a duty to exercise independent judgement.  Our aim is for every director on the Board to be a positive, dynamic influence on ALCS and its future direction. Good interpersonal and communication skills are vital, and previous board or committee experience is desirable.

Timetable

6 September – The nominations process begins; an email will be sent to members by CES with details of how to put yourself forward if you’d like to stand.

11 October – The nominations process closes.

25 October – The election opens. Details about the candidates who are standing for election, how to vote and a timetable for voting will be communicated to members by CES.

25 November – The successful candidates will be announced at the ALCS AGM.
